The Program Development Manager supports and develops emerging initiatives designed to enable integrated, value-based, person-centered oral health care, including planning, testing and evaluation, and program development.

Primary Job Responsibilities

• Interpret business strategy and guide supporting development, testing and implementation actions and intervals.

• Define and document business case, initiative requirements and operational processes.

• Identify dependencies and take actions to reduce risk and ensure synergies

• Serve as primary project contact with sponsors ensuring communication is maintained and continuously improved and reporting schedules are adhered to

• Serve as business manager for assigned contracts, including contract execution, tracking of hours, billing, and reporting.

• Other duties as needed or required.

Job Qualifications

Required:

• Bachelor’s degree in business or finance or a health-related field.

• Four years’ experience in project management.

• Demonstrated ability to implement and manage a work plan with a strength in organization, time management, communication, adaptability and goal achievement.

• Strong communication, interpersonal organizational and problem-solving skills.

• Ability to deliver results to achieve appropriate quality and timeline metrics.

• Demonstrable project management skills, including influencing, communication and tracking skills, and planning and organization.

• Strong software and computer skills, including MS Office.

• Attends additional training as requested/deemed necessary.

 

 

Preferred:

• Experience within public health, healthcare product development, program evaluation or project management in a health-related field preferred.

Physical Demands

• Incumbent must be able to communicate effectively.

• Requires overall light physical effort (up to 25lbs.)

• Manual dexterity and sitting is required in carrying out own position responsibilities (i.e. use of personal computer).

• Ability to travel or move about within and outside serviced facilities required.

• Incumbent works primarily in either a private or shared office environment.
